Abstract: |
A desk-top assessment of a proposed development site within an Archaeological Priority Zone was undertaken. Flint tools of palaeolithic to neolithic date, bronze age pottery and iron age remains had been recorded in the surrounding area. Roman cremations and burials and early medieval pottery had also been found. Later medieval settlement had been documented, and Civil War defences were constructed nearby in 1642-3. It was concluded that a soil survey incorporating archaeological trialwork should be carried out. [AIP] |
